Seibertron.com member "Real Devastator" found a forum post with a blurry photo of what is said to be the box for the next Transformers Encore figure. As you know Transformers Encore is Takara's current reissue line devoted to re-releasing the classic Transformers G1 toys from the 80's.
Image
The forum posters speculate that this is in fact the Constructicons or in other words, Devastator.

But as this is just speculation we advise you to take this as a rumour and with a grain of salt.

Craven Knight wrote:We're all rather fond of Double Dealer, bro - My point is that the Encore line has mostly been the 1984 cars and jets - Omega Supreme and some of the recent casseticons (like Overkill and Slugfest) have really been the only surpizes in the line(for me atleast).


Don't worry, I know what you mean. I think there are a few issues involved in the choices for the Encore's. One of the most important factors is probably re-usablity of the original molds. Not all molds will have stood the test of time as well as other molds; for some of the more popular sets of the 80's, there were probably several sets of molds created (also considering that most of these were already repaints back in the day), making re-releases based on (the best surviving of) these molds most feasible.

This in turn is closely connected to the popularity of the sets themselves: it's obvious that these sets are not only marketed to us hardcore TF fans, but also to the more casual buyers who will want to buy a TF they remember from the 80's or as a character from TF 1 and RotF. Re-releasing a TF like Double Dealer which is both a 'brick' and that 'nobody' recognizes is going to be a bad business decision!

The cassettes and OS were slightly surprising, but perhaps these molds were in excellent condition and (in the case of the cassettes) still thought of as viable due to their small size and the co-sell.
